Mendel's Murals is an entrepreneurial, non-profit public arts group. We enable Saskatoon public art projects which might be difficult for individuals or institutions. We initially came together to save the Perehudoff murals commissioned by Fred Mendel for his Meat Packing Plant offices, which were demolished in 2008. Our success in that project motivated us to continue pursuing public art works meaningful to Saskatoon. We are not affiliated with the former Mendel Art Gallery.

A Possible Home for the Murals!
Last night Art Knight addressed city council to clarify plans for the new art gallery at River Landing. Mr. Knight is Chair of the Mendel Art Gallery Board of Trustees. When asked how the new gallery would address honouring Fred Mendel Mr. Knight explained an intention to build a 'Mendel Salon' in the gallery to house our Perehudoff murals!
